
Steph Curry Calls Lakers' Luka Doncic His 'Dream' HORSE Opponent, Talks Go-To Shot
Golden State Warriors star Stephen Curry has been known to pull off some ridiculous trick shots during warm-ups and even in-game, but he thinks another NBA player could challenge him in a game of HORSE.
After the Warriors' win over the Brooklyn Nets on Monday, Curry said he'd like to face Los Angeles Lakers star Luka Dončić in a game of HORSE. As for what shot he'd use to give Dončić a letter, Curry said he'd keep it simple and shoot from deep.
"I've seen Luka do some stuff, so probably me and him," Curry said. "I don't have a go-to shot, other than probably just a half-court shot, knowing he's gotta make it."
Both Dončić and Curry are wizards when it comes to making impossible shots, and they both seem to have unlimited range, so it'd be interesting to see them square off in a game of HORSE.
